Abstract :
The neutron tomography instrument CONRAD has been in operation since 2005 at the Hahn-Meitner research reactor at Helmholtz-Zentrum Berlin (HZB). Over the last 5 years, significant developmental work has been performed to expand the radiographic and tomographic capabilities of the beamline [1–3]. New techniques have been implemented, including imaging with polarized neutrons [4–9], Bragg-edge mapping [10,11], high-resolution neutron imaging and grating interferometry [12–15]. These methods have been provided to the user community as tools to help address scientific problems over a broad range of topics such as superconductivity, materials research, life sciences [16,17], cultural heritage and paleontology [18,19]. Industrial applications including fuel cell research [20–27] have also been improved through these new developments. Descriptions and parameters of the developed options will be presented, along with prominent examples.
